在MySQL中,可以使用JSON函数来选择JSON列并将其作为数组返回。
首先,要选择JSON列,可以使用SELECT语句,并在SELECT子句中指定JSON列的名称。例如,如果有一个名为"json_data"的JSON列,可以使用以下语句选择该列:
SELECT json_data FROM table_name;
接下来,如果想将JSON列作为数组返回,可以使用JSON_ARRAY函数。该函数接受一个或多个参数,并将它们作为数组返回。可以将JSON列作为参数传递给JSON_ARRAY函数,以将其作为数组返回。例如,可以使用以下语句选择JSON列并将其作为数组返回:
SELECT JSON_ARRAY(json_data) FROM table_name;
这将返回一个包含JSON列值的数组。
在MySQL中,JSON列具有许多优势。它们可以存储和处理结构化数据,而无需使用传统的关系型数据库表格。JSON列还可以轻松地存储和查询复杂的数据结构,例如嵌套对象和数组。此外,JSON列还支持许多方便的JSON函数,用于处理和查询JSON数据。
JSON列在许多应用场景中都非常有用。例如,在存储和处理日志数据、配置文件、用户首选项和其他非结构化数据时,JSON列可以提供更灵活和方便的存储方式。此外,JSON列还可以用于存储和查询具有动态属性的数据,而无需事先定义表结构。
对于腾讯云的相关产品和产品介绍链接地址,可以参考以下内容:
请注意,以上提供的链接仅供参考,具体产品选择应根据实际需求进行评估和决策。
云+社区技术沙龙[第17期]
云+社区技术沙龙[第9期]
DB TALK 技术分享会
云+社区技术沙龙[第8期]
腾讯云GAME-TECH沙龙
Elastic 中国开发者大会
腾讯技术开放日
第四期Techo TVP开发者峰会
领取专属 10元无门槛券
手把手带您无忧上云